The “White Fleet”
The White Fleet offers innumerable possibilities for discovery on Lake Constance.
Its central location on the north side of the Lake makes Immenstaad the perfect place to explore the Lake with the “Bodensee-Schiffsbetriebe” (bsb).
There are regular connections to the East via Friedrichshafen-Lindau to Bregenz and to the west via Hagnau-Meersburg to Constance and the island of Mainau.
Many attractions may be reached by boat: Meersburg Castle, the flower island Mainau, Sea-Life in Constance, The stone age stilt houses in Unteruhldingen, The Zeppelin Museum in Friedrichshafen, Lindau or the Pfänderbahn in Bregenz.
Tickets may be bought at the pier or on board the ship.

Lake Constance Catamaran
The Catamaran – the perfect connection between Friedrichshafen and Constance.
The Catamaran-Line connects both cities with hourly sailings. The two double-hulled ships reach their goal in just 46 minutes – right by the inner city.
Special trips and extra tours are also frequently on offer.

Car Ferries: Constance – Meersburg and Friedrichshafen – Romanshorn
Travel by day or night by car, on foot, by bicycle or bus over the lake. The passenger and car ferries Constance – Meersburg and Friedrichshafen – Romanshorn make it possible.
